Absolutely fabulous win for Lewis Hamilton today in Canada. Flawless driving right throughout. With so many safety cars/yellow flag situations, it was mad out there. I think only 13 out of 22 cars completed with 2 cars, massa and someone else got black cards for leaving the pit lane on a red light and had to discontinue the race. and poor kubica had a really bad crash. Luckily he only had a broken leg. I thought the man would be dead. Alonso made so many screw ups from start to finish. Including a 10 sec. stop and go penalty for him. Sato overtook Alonso on the last 3 laps from P7 and was the fastest man in all sectors at the time!! Just when you think u’ve seen everything. Unfortunately Barichello was up on p3 and had to pit in the last 7th lap.

Talking about Lewis, did you know his father had to do two jobs in the Railways to fund Hamilton’s racing career when he was a young karter. Then Hamilton (still in his karting days) approached Ron Dennis at a conference and told him " Some day i want to drive for you" , Dennis after watching some of his kart races offered to fund his racing! and that was the beginning of a amazing career in racing...What a story eh??

Now the rookie is leading the championship 8 points clear of the 2 time world champion. Things are paying off! :appl::appl:

You're right, Kris, it was a great show by Alex Wurz. I'm so glad to see him racing again after years of testing for McLaren and Williams. McLaren valued his testing feedback so much they were pretty damn upset when he decided to move to Williams. They offered him tons of cash etc, but I guess the lure of racing again in the future was too much to resist.

Anybody remember Monaco 1998 when, in the Benetton, he went wheel-to-wheel with Michael from the hairpin all the way to the entrance of the tunnel? Thats some fantastic footage, which I still actually have with me. He had a great career which never took off because of those crap Supertec/Mechachrome engines that Benetton had so its nice to see him back on the podium.

But the real forgotten man of this race had to be The Beard, consistently running second and fully deserving to finish there. He was literally balls-to-the-wall in qualifying, and whitewalled his right side tires beautifully once or twice.

Also, lest anybody think that Super Aguri were utterly incompetent in not being ready for Davidson that one time, grandprix.com reports that he in fact hit a beaver out on the circuit (no doubt killing it) and came in to get the blood cleaned off.

The joker of the race was definitely Alonso, who contrary to popular belief, did not have brake trouble but was in his own words, "trying to keep up". Kimi on the other hand, was nudged by Massa and that ruined his handling for the entire race.
